      Today's cocktail adventure is a tequila tasting. Specifically, we are tasting an assortment of blanco (also known as silver or plata) tequilas neat. This summer has been a summer of tequila martinis and this is a search for the best to make that scrumptious cocktail. The four tequilas examined here are Don Fulano, G4, Siete Leguas and our house pour Olmeca Altos. On the nose the Olmeca is sweet with mild vegetal and vanilla notes. The 7 is more intense with a notable cooked agave note. The G4 is a bit tamer than the 7, but also adds in some spice notes. The Don is clean and sweet and perhaps the most delicate. On the taste buds the Olmeca is a fine tequila. Slight black pepper, cooked agave, powdered sugar, and leafy green notes make it an interesting pour without any unnecessary rough edges. This is an excellent budget tequila and we buy it by the handle. The Siete Leguas has far deeper flavor than the Olmeca, with a richer and oilier mouthfeel, ample black pepper, cooked agave and cactus notes. The G4 is both smoother (I hate that descriptor but it works here) and perhaps a bit more nuanced. Very nice sipper! Easy on the tongue, lovely on the fade. The Don Fulano adds a bit of licorice (think Good'n'Plenty), some interesting funkiness, the all important agave and a bit more heat. This is expected as this is a higher proof (100 versus 80) but its certainly not evident in perceived ethanol. Silky and rich are apt descriptors. Both my wife and I prefer the Siete Leguas in a tequila martini. Dee also prefers it neat. My wife says that the G4 has a more pronounced finish with some oily, diesel type notes. She says she prefers Olmeca in the second place and is a bit turned off by the higher proof and funkiness of the Don Fulano. I concur with her about the Siete Leguas in a tequila martini, but I LOVE the funkiness and higher power of the Don Fulano when tasted neat. It's my favorite here, with Siete Leguas bringing up second place and a tie between the Olmeca and the G4. This last bit is important as the G4 is nearly twice the price of the Olmeca so this specific expression is unlikely to find its way into rotation again. Having said that, it's really quite good. So what about this tequila martini? Well it's a 2:1 mixture of tequila to Bianco Italian vermouth. We really like the (very inexpensive) MARTINI & ROSSI bianco here. I'd also like to try the Carpano and see if this extra cost brings any extra flavor, but I'm skeptical. I can say with certainty that Dolin Blanc just didn't hit the high notes in this cocktail. Stir the aforementioned ingredients in a mixing glass over ice with a couple dashes of orange, lemon or lime bitters (or no bitters at all, which my wife prefers). Strain and serve over a large cube (Old Fashioned style for my whiskey loving friends) or even better, over a large cube of pressed coconut water (Dee insists on this). Yes, it's as good as it sounds and it will certainly cure what ails you. Cin cin!

      Rating: 16/23 N: This has a really smooth smell. Initially, I get minerals, but it quickly fills up with an oiliness that brings in some interesting herbaceous complexity, white pepper, olive brine, a touch of paper, and maybe the faintest mint and lime. It isn't blowing me out of the water, but I like this profile. P: Sweeter than I expected! It's interesting that it has some sweet agave I wasn't detecting on the nose. It's mixed with minerals, oil, and white pepper. Somewhat grassy as well. There's some slightly bitter brine, which may be indicative of lime rind. That's mixed with some interesting herbaceous notes that are a bit difficult to pick out. I'm actually getting very faint cinnamon in with the spices as well. There's even a faint pineapple flavor too. Both of those are very faint though. My overall impression is that this is very nicely balanced with some really good complexity, but that the complexity falls a bit short of what it could be and the standard 40% ABV keeps this less full than it would ideally be. F: That sweet agave layer lingers with some oiliness. The minerals and white pepper remain as well. Breathing through my mouth swirls a bit of herbal aromatics. Late on the finish, there's some lingering mint, which is pretty nice. - Conclusion - Side by side, the fullness, richness, and sweetness. of Fortaleza Blanco Still Strength 2019 (17/23) really impress me more than this does. Still, I have no doubt that this beats Cazadores Reposado. I think that means that this is in the 13 to 16 range. This definitely functions as a sipper, so I think a 13 is out of the question. My inclination is to put this closer to the Fortaleza than to the Cazadores. That pineapple note that this has that the Fortaleza doesn't is a particularly nice point int this's favor. If I had to pick now, I'd probably go with a 15. Coming back to this, I appreciate it a lot more. The bitterness is less pronounced and despite the complexity not being amazing it's has its own personality that is quite tasty. I'm now considering as high as a 17, though I'm skeptical of going all the way there. I think I'll give this a 16.

      Siete Leguas Blanco is one of the most pure expressions of Blue Weber agave I have ever tasted. It solely centers its aromas and flavors around agave. On the nose we distinguish both raw and roasted agave, dashes of citrus, lingering smoke, and earth tones. The flavors develop a strong presence of raw and cooked agave and it is supported with citrus nuances. As you let the tequila swirl around the palate the citrus characteristics slightly linger and an incredibly buttery mouthfeel is developed. The smoky and earthy characteristics shine on the finish with slight hints of pepper and vegetal/herbaceous agave notes are left.

      Nose: Citrus notes are dominant. The agave note is subtle. Stronger than expected ethanol note. Taste: Light on the agave with a decently strong lemon zest note coming through. Good balance of sweetness (hints of vanilla and syrup) and crisp bitterness (maybe part of the citrus note?). Texture is lighter than I prefer, but not too light. Smooth with little alcohol burn. Finish: Short. Notes of citrus and, similar to the nose and taste, light on the agave. Little alcohol burn. Overall, I generally enjoy tequilas with a stronger agave flavor so this fell a little short for me. Balanced and very enjoyable, nonetheless.

      This immediately smells like tequila, with a mix of minerals, sweetness, herbs, and a kick of spice. There are just a few things going on, but the flavors are all quite good. I do wish there were less pepper, but I would sip this as is and be reasonably happy. Pineapple is here, mixed with lime and maybe a little olive. The pineapple presence makes this really refreshing and fun. Some sage gets in there too, but it does not overwhelm. As it is, this is pretty smooth and quite rounded. It's rich without having a bunch of bad flavors. The slightly bitter earthy and smoky notes on the finish play well with the sweetness and minerals. There is a good amount going on. Not a masterpiece, but very good. Note: this review underestimates the sweetness.
